Kanto Style Kasane Isho Dansu - Meiji Period Chapati Box Condition: Excellent antique condition withThis authentic Japanese Kasane Isho Dansu chest from the Meiji Period (18681912) originates from the Tokyo region Kanto plain. This chest is crafted from Kiri (paulownia) wood, prized for its light weight, insect resistance, and durability.
